The last day of Hyeres was a bit of a joke as we managed to race in some super light and super shifty conditions that normally we would not race in. I finished the regatta with a 23rd in the last race. Obviously my worst race, and therefore became my drop. Even with that terrible race, I didnt move from my 12th overall. I feel pretty happy with this event, and looking at my results I see that I sailed pretty consistently in all the different wind conditions that the place had to offer. I do think that I could have done better, but I always think that and I know that. I was sailing with a clear head the whole time and I have taken the time to reflect on the things that I can improve on in the future. For now though, I am back to training.

Right now I am in Riva Del Garda at Lake Garda in Italy. I am here until the 15th of May and I am training and then I will be racing the Lake Garda Eurolymp Regatta. It is an ISAF Grade 2 event for all the olympic classes. The sailing here is perfect... every day at 1pm guaranteed there is at least 12-15knots if not more. Like clockwork.
